Through an agreement with East Waste, The Corporation of the Town of Walkerville offers the following services;

  • Collection of Household waste, on a weekly basis, using a 140 litre bin with a blue lid.
  • Collection of Household Recycling, on a fortnightly basis (alternating with green waste collection), in a 240 litre bin with a yellow lid.
  • Collection of Household Green waste, on a fortnightly basis (alternating with recycling collection), in a 240 litre bin with a green lid.

The Town of Walkerville supplies the blue and yellow lidded bins, with the cost funded from Council's rate income.

With the exception of the green waste bin, bins are not the property of the resident, but instead belong to the address at which they reside.

Green organics bins can be ordered for a cost of $35. The cost of the green bin is to be born by the resident and paid to East Waste directly. To purchase a bin, please email East Waste at east@eastwaste.com.

To prevent polystyrene from becoming lodged and stuck inside your landfill bin, blocking materials from being emptied, please ensure that the polystyrene is placed inside of a plastic bag and broken up into small pieces. Make sure the bag is tied at the top to prevent pieces from falling out and expel any air inside of the bag before sealing it.

Clean, white, rigid polystyrene packaging foam from electrical goods, furniture, homewares and toys can be recycled through the following options:

1. Electronics Recycling Australia, 301 Grand Junction Road, Ottoway (weekdays 8am-4pm)
2. NAWMA Resource Recovery Centre,  gate 3 Bellchambers Road, Edinburgh North (any day of the week)
3. Coolfoam, 25 Barfield Crescent, Edinburgh North (weekdays 8am-3pm)
4. Return it to the store where you purchased the goods from(e.g. Harvey Norman, Good Guys, Bunnings etc. and ask them to recycle the packaging. They are likely to have a compactor for the polystyrene at their premises and will then send this off for recycling as it is much cheaper to recycle it than pay for a landfill skip for it. It also encourages these retailers to put pressure back on their suppliers to choose more sustainable and easily recyclable packaging such as moulded cardboard instead).

X-ray recycling

Residents can drop off old or unwanted X-rays directly to EcoCycle South Australia at 1a Portsmouth Court, Gillman SA 5015 – open from 7am to 5pm weekdays – for recycling.

X-rays cannot be placed in the yellow lid recycling bins due to the item being flat and because it can get caught in the paper/cardboard stream, as well as due to its plastic coating with a silver halide emulsion – which needs to be separated for recycling.

The Town of Walkerville offers an 'at call' collection service. Residents are entitled to one free hard waste collection each financial year.

Place your hard rubbish out for collection no more than 24 hours prior to your booked collection day.

Your amount of hard rubbish must not exceed 2 cubic metres (2m long x 1m wide x 1m high), the equivalent of a standard trailer load.

Please ensure that you only place acceptable items out for collection. Click here for a list of items that CAN and CANNOT be collected.

Excess or unacceptable items will not be collected and residents will be required to remove these items from kerbside within 24 hours of collection. Failure to do this, may result in your Council undertaking enforcement action.

Bookings are essential. You can choose a suitable date from available dates listed in the self-service portal. Please do not place items kerbside without having a booking.

Need to cancel or change your booking?

We understand that things change - cancellations or changes to your booking can be made online via the self service portal or by contacting East Waste no later than 5pm, two business days before your collection date. If late or no notice is received, the booking will count as one collection toward your annual allocation.


Mattress and ensemble bases must be booked separately for recycling for a fee of $25.
